LeeRoy Weimer

    LeeRoy Weimer was born on June 1, 1931, being the 15th child of 16 children born to David and Katherine Weimer. David and Katherine were a German family that were immigrants from Russia and settled in the Fort Morgan/Greeley, Colo., area where LeeRoy was born and raised. God’s eternal salvation was bestowed by his grace to LeeRoy in infant baptism. He completed his earthly journey July 2, 2018.
    LeeRoy served in the military in active service in the Army from 1952 to 1954 as a construction equipment mechanic and also in the military reserve until 1960.
    He married Clairene Brunkhorst on May 1, 1955, at Redeemer Lutheran Church of Wauneta Neb. To this union five children were born. LeeRoy and Clairene initially made their residence in Greeley, Colo., before settling in Hamlet, Neb., where he was a T.V. repairman. A farming and livestock operation was then established in the Hamlet area. LeeRoy thoroughly enjoyed the family farming and ranching operation. He had a love of nature taking time to enjoy all the simple miracles in God’s creation. He especially enjoyed fishing.
    He took great pride in his family and instilled integrity, respect and his faith in God to all of them.
